CONSIDERATION OF A MINOR SUBDIVISION OF 99 ST. AGNES HIGHWAY
William Hoblock proposed subdividing Dr. Romaine’s parcel at 99 St Agnes Highway for access
to his proposed Planned Development District (PDD). The minor subdivision was first introduced
during the PDD approval process. The dimensions have not changed.
Therefore, Member DeFruscio made a motion to approve the minor subdivision. Member Gariepy
seconded the motion. Roll of call was taken and the motion passed unanimously.

CONSIDERATION OF A MINOR SUBDIVISION AT NORTH ERIE STREET
The City of Cohoes submitted a minor subdivision application for North Erie Street. The City now
owns lands formerly owned by the State of New York. The City intends to auction off the parcel
subdivided from the remaining strip of land.
April Kennedy, First Ward Council Representative, indicated that the City would prefer to have
the land on the tax rolls. The land could not be developed due to costs associated with disturbing
portions of the Canal. The neighbor across the street, John Hogan, currently uses the land for
parking his vehicles. He is interested in obtaining the land.
Member Carboni made a motion to approve the special use permit. Vice Chairman Badgley
seconded the motion. Roll of call was taken and the motion passed three to four.
